EcoVadis is a globally recognized provider of business sustainability ratings. Unlike a one-time certification with a strict pass/fail outcome, EcoVadis operates on a rating methodology. It assesses companies' environmental, social, and ethical performance through a detailed, evidence-based questionnaire and supporting documentation. Companies are evaluated across four core themes:
- Environment: Energy consumption, greenhouse gas emissions, water, waste, biodiversity, and pollution.
- Labor & Human Rights: Working conditions, employee health and safety, diversity, equity & inclusion, and preventing child/forced labor.
- Ethics: Anti-corruption, anti-competitive practices, and responsible information management.
- Sustainable Procurement: Integration of sustainability criteria into the company's purchasing processes and management of its own supply chain
Based on the assessment, companies receive a scorecard with a medal (Platinum, Gold, Silver, Bronze) or a score (on a scale of 0-100), highlighting their strengths and areas for improvement.
Importance of EcoVadis for Business Development
Achieving a strong EcoVadis rating is increasingly critical for modern business growth and resilience. Its importance stems from several key drivers:
1. Market Access and Competitive Advantage
- Supply Chain Requirement: Major multinational corporations (e.g., L'Oréal, Nestlé, Johnson & Johnson) now require their suppliers to undergo EcoVadis assessments as a condition for doing business. A good rating is essential to win and retain large contracts.
- Differentiation: In competitive bids, a strong sustainability profile serves as a key differentiator, demonstrating responsible practices beyond price and quality.
2. Risk Management and Resilience
- Proactive Identification: The assessment process helps companies systematically identify and manage risks related to environmental compliance, labor practices, and ethical conduct within their own operations and supply chains.
- Reputation Protection: A poor rating or publicized non-compliance can damage brand reputation. EcoVadis helps companies monitor and improve their practices to avoid such pitfalls.
3. Driving Internal Improvement and Efficiency
- Structured Framework: The EcoVadis methodology provides a clear, international framework for companies to benchmark their sustainability performance against industry peers.
- Actionable Insights: The detailed scorecard pinpoints specific weaknesses, allowing companies to develop targeted action plans for improvement, which often lead to cost savings (e.g., through reduced energy or waste).
4. Attracting Investment and Talent
- Investor Appeal: ESG (Environmental, Social, and Governance) criteria are now central to investment decisions. A strong EcoVadis rating signals effective ESG management, making the company more attractive to responsible investors.
- Employer Branding: The modern workforce, especially younger generations, prefers to work for socially and environmentally responsible companies. A good rating enhances a company's ability to attract and retain top talent.
5. Future-Proofing the Business
- Regulatory Preparedness: As global regulations on sustainability reporting (like the EU's CSRD) and due diligence (like the EU's CSDDD) become stricter, the EcoVadis process helps companies build the systems and transparency needed for compliance.
- Alignment with Global Goals: It demonstrates alignment with international frameworks like the UN Sustainable Development Goals (SDGs), positioning the company as a forward-thinking leader.
